Transaction 21c5fa15288b5049896376c4e42ceedd9f17603f0ed1e2d8c1e62c366e58c71f

2 Input
2 Outputs
  • 21c5fa15288b5049896376c4e42ceedd9f17603f0ed1e2d8c1e62c366e58c71f:0
  • value  2097987
    address  1D97NWWoZfCRNNumeY5YLB5s5WtSEmMVcs
  • 21c5fa15288b5049896376c4e42ceedd9f17603f0ed1e2d8c1e62c366e58c71f:1
  • value  1443619
    address  1JBo3nNLH6FbvLmWhGA7X4LJYaK6SKLcSk